Water quality is the lifeblood of any aquarium, whether it’s a freshwater fish sanctuary or a stunning saltwater aquarium. Think of it like the atmosphere in which your fish reside; it must be clean and balanced. An intriguing question arises: What exactly constitutes good water quality? Proper filtration, regular testing, and the right temperature are fundamental elements. Utilize aquarium equipment such as filtration systems to keep the water clear of toxins while maintaining the ideal pH and salinity levels for your chosen fish species. Regular water changes, aiming for around 10-15% weekly, will refresh the aquatic environment. Remember, your fish’s health stems from a stable and clean habitat.

Let’s delve into another crucial aspect—fish nutrition. Providing a balanced diet tailored to the unique needs of your fish species ensures they not only survive but flourish. Freshwater fish may require different feeding strategies than their saltwater counterparts. Invest in high-quality fish food, whether it be flakes, pellets, or frozen options. Keep an eye on the feeding schedule; overfeeding is a common mistake. Instead, focus on small amounts multiple times a day. An interesting fact: healthier fish result in less waste, improving overall water quality! Isn't that a win-win?

Lastly, don’t overlook aquarium safety. Keeping your aquatic ecosystems stable involves mitigating risks outside of water quality. Ensure your aquarium lighting is appropriate for the plants and fish. Overexposure to light can lead to harmful algae growth—definitely not an ideal scenario! Regularly inspect your aquarium equipment and the condition of the decorations and plants. By proactively addressing these factors, the longevity and beauty of your aquarium will flourish.
